Crypto researcher SMQKE has renewed attention on XRP’s institutional trajectory by emphasizing that the asset is currently being tested by some of the world’s largest financial institutions.
In his latest post, SMQKE stated that XRP “is being tested by the world’s largest financial institutions” and stressed that this reality is based on documented evidence rather than conjecture.
He further argued that continued confusion around muted price performance is not due to a lack of information, but rather a decision by market participants to overlook existing disclosures.
According to SMQKE, investors are encouraged to review the available evidence, build awareness, and maintain conviction by following verifiable facts rather than market sentiment.
Reference to Prior Statements on Bank Testing Phases
To support his position, SMQKE highlighted an earlier tweet in which he detailed information from a presentation involving banks partnered with Ripple.
In that post, he asserted that major global institutions, including systemically important banks such as Santander, Bank of America, and Standard Chartered, are operating in a testing environment rather than fully deployed production systems.
He noted that these institutions remain in test mode, meaning Ripple’s technology has not yet been integrated into their daily live operations.
SMQKE explained that this testing status provides a direct explanation for XRP’s lack of substantial price movement despite ongoing discussion around its potential role in financial infrastructure. He stated that expectations of immediate market repricing are misplaced if institutions are still validating systems, workflows, and compliance processes before full operational use.

Implications for XRP Price Expectations
In the highlighted post, SMQKE argued that meaningful price impact for XRP would only be expected once institutional testing concludes and banks transition to full-scale implementation.
He framed the involvement of systemically important banks as a constructive indicator rather than a disappointment, noting that extensive testing is consistent with how large financial institutions approach new infrastructure technologies.

He further stated that once testing phases are completed, demand for XRP could emerge from its intended utility in financial transactions. According to SMQKE, the market currently appears to be adopting a cautious stance, with participants waiting for clear confirmation of live adoption and regulatory clarity before reassessing valuation assumptions.
Waiting for Operational Confirmation
SMQKE concluded his commentary by reiterating that institutional readiness is the decisive variable. He referenced a prior remark attributed to David Schwartz, stating that institutions must be prepared to “flip the switch,” a phrase used to describe the transition from testing environments to live operational use.
Until that shift occurs, SMQKE maintains that current price behavior should be viewed as consistent with the testing phase rather than as a rejection of XRP’s long-term utility narrative.
